The AWE Network provides access to Autonomous Worlds where AI agents can collaborate, adapt, and evolve. Its main innovation, the Autonomous Worlds Engine (AWE), is a modular framework that allows for the creation of self-sustaining digital environments. These worlds are designed to facilitate scalable collaboration between agents and between humans and agents.

Tellor’s oracle supplies data that can be requested, validated and put on-chain permissionlessly with data reporters competing for incentives of TRB. Data reporters bring valuable information on-chain for a wide range of DeFi applications.
